Net Present Value Method, Present Value Index, and Analysis

First United Bank Inc. is evaluating three capital investment projects using the net present value method. Relevant data related to the projects are summarized as follows:

Branch Office Expansion Computer System Upgrade ATM Kiosk Expansion
Amount to be invested $449,295 $328,489 $154,926
Annual net cash flows:
Year 1 269,000 183,000 113,000
Year 2 250,000 165,000 78,000
Year 3 229,000 146,000 57,000

Present Value of $1 at Compound Interest
Year 6% 10% 12% 15% 20%
1 0.943 0.909 0.893 0.870 0.833
2 0.890 0.826 0.797 0.756 0.694
3 0.840 0.751 0.712 0.658 0.579
4 0.792 0.683 0.636 0.572 0.482
5 0.747 0.621 0.567 0.497 0.402
6 0.705 0.564 0.507 0.432 0.335
7 0.665 0.513 0.452 0.376 0.279
8 0.627 0.467 0.404 0.327 0.233
9 0.592 0.424 0.361 0.284 0.194
10 0.558 0.386 0.322 0.247 0.162

Required:

1. Assuming that the desired rate of return is 20%, prepare a net present value analysis for each proposal. Use the present value of $1 table above. If required, use the minus sign to indicate a negative net present value. If required, round to the nearest dollar.

Branch Office Expansion Computer System Upgrade ATM Kiosk Expansion
Present value of net cash flow total $fill in the blank 1 $fill in the blank 2 $fill in the blank 3
Amount to be invested $fill in the blank 4 $fill in the blank 5 $fill in the blank 6
Net present value $fill in the blank 7 $fill in the blank 8 $fill in the blank 9

2. Determine a present value index for each proposal. If required, round your answers to two decimal places.

Present Value Index
Branch Office Expansion fill in the blank 10
Computer System Upgrade fill in the blank 11
Install Internet Bill-Pay fill in the blank 12

3. Which proposal offers the largest amount of present value per dollar of investment?
